Transaction

8e0a981e49fa975194d100381b8bc6ef25ca414fa69fcbc041cec93e4e8d05a7
673,617 confirmations
Timestamp
1382720585
Block266,010
Fee100,000 sats
Fee rate12 sats/vB
view on mempool.space

Inputs & Outputs

Inputs